Skip to main content

A Modular Architecture for Reconfigurable Heterogeneous Networks with Embedded Devices

  • Conference paper
  • 839 Accesses

Abstract

Wireless SAN (WSAN) may include wired and/or wireless devices, PCs and control stations arranged in a heterogeneous distributed system. Instead of assuming that embedded device nodes (e.g. MicaZ or TelosB motes), gateways (e.g. PC running Linux) and control stations are disparate entities with their own programming and processing model, it should be viewed as a single heterogeneous distributed system, offering more uniformity, simplicity and flexibility. Enabling adaptivity in the higher layers of the network architecture such as the middleware and application layers, beside its consideration in the lower layers, becomes of high importance. In this paper we propose an approach to hide heterogeneity and offer a single common configuration and processing component for all nodes of that heterogeneous system. In particular, this proposal aims at providing an abstraction to facilitate development of adaptive Wireless Sensor and Actuator Network (WSAN) applications. The main contribution of this paper is how to design a middleware architecture with a single uniform component to work with such heterogeneous underlying parts as a WSAN. This advances the current state-of-the-art in middleware for WSANs, by providing a single component that abstracts the underlying differences in both devices such as PCs and motes and in communications such as TCP and proprietary stacks to create a global processor.

This is a preview of subscription content, log in via an institution.

Buying options

Chapter
USD   29.95
Price excludes VAT (USA)
  • Available as PDF
  • Read on any device
  • Instant download
  • Own it forever
eBook
USD   39.99
Price excludes VAT (USA)
  • Available as PDF
  • Read on any device
  • Instant download
  • Own it forever
Softcover Book
USD   54.99
Price excludes VAT (USA)
  • Compact, lightweight edition
  • Dispatched in 3 to 5 business days
  • Free shipping worldwide - see info

Tax calculation will be finalised at checkout

Purchases are for personal use only

Learn about institutional subscriptions

Preview

Unable to display preview. Download preview PDF.

Unable to display preview. Download preview PDF.

References

  1. Han, C.-C., Kumar, R., Shea, R., Srivastava, M.: Sensor network software update management: a survey. Int. J. Network Mgmt. 15, 283–294 (2005)

    Article  Google Scholar 

  2. Suriyachai, P., Brown, J., Roedig, U.: Poster Abstract: A MAC Protocol for Industrial Process Automation and Control. In: IEEE EWSN (February 2010)

    Google Scholar 

  3. Wyckoff, P., McLaughry, S.W., Lehman, T.J., Ford, D.A.: T Spaces. IBM Systems Journal, 454–474 (1998)

    Google Scholar 

  4. Welsh, M., Mainland, G.: Programming Sensor Networks Using Abstract Regions. In: Proc. of the 1st Symp. on Networked Systems Design and Implementation (2004)

    Google Scholar 

  5. Gupta, V., Junsung, K., Pandya, A., Lakshmanan, K., Rajkumar, R., Tovar, E.: Nano-CF: A coordination framework for macro-programming in Wireless Sensor Networks. In: IEEE SECON (2011)

    Google Scholar 

  6. Fok, C.-L., Roman, G.-C., Lu, C.: Agilla: A mobile agent middleware for self-adaptive wireless sensor networks. ACM Transactions on Autonomous and Adaptive Systems 4 (2009)

    Google Scholar 

  7. Suriyachai, P., Brown, J., Roedig, U.: Time-Critical Data Delivery in Wireless Sensor Networks. In: Rajaraman, R., et al. (eds.) DCOSS 2010. LNCS, vol. 6131, pp. 216–229. Springer, Heidelberg (2010)

    Chapter  Google Scholar 

  8. Suriyachai, P., Brown, J., Roedig, U.: Poster Abstract: A MAC Protocol for Industrial Process Automation and Control. In: IEEE EWSN (February 2010)

    Google Scholar 

  9. Ye, W., Heidemann, J., Estrin, D.: An Energy-Efficient MAC Protocol for Wireless Sensor Networks. In: IEEE INFOCOM (June 2002)

    Google Scholar 

  10. Dunkels, A., Schmidt, O., Voigt, T., Ali, M.: Protothreads: Simplifying Event-Driven Programming of Memory-Constrained Embedded Systems. In: Proc. of the 4th Int. Conf. on Emb. Netw. Sensor Syst. (2006)

    Google Scholar 

Download references

Author information

Authors and Affiliations

Authors

Editor information

Editors and Affiliations

Rights and permissions

Reprints and permissions

Copyright information

© 2013 ICST Institute for Computer Science, Social Informatics and Telecommunications Engineering

About this paper

Cite this paper

Cecílio, J., Costa, J., Martins, P., Furtado, P. (2013). A Modular Architecture for Reconfigurable Heterogeneous Networks with Embedded Devices. In: Zheng, J., Mitton, N., Li, J., Lorenz, P. (eds) Ad Hoc Networks. ADHOCNETS 2012. Lecture Notes of the Institute for Computer Sciences, Social Informatics and Telecommunications Engineering, vol 111. Springer, Berlin, Heidelberg. https://doi.org/10.1007/978-3-642-36958-2_18

Download citation

  • DOI: https://doi.org/10.1007/978-3-642-36958-2_18

  • Publisher Name: Springer, Berlin, Heidelberg

  • Print ISBN: 978-3-642-36957-5

  • Online ISBN: 978-3-642-36958-2

  • eBook Packages: Computer ScienceComputer Science (R0)

Publish with us

Policies and ethics